Armenia Reduces Gas Imports 18% In 9 Mths

Russian-Armenian Armrosgazprom, the exclusive importer of gas to
Armenia, reduced gas deliveries in January-September 2010 17.8%
year-on-year to 987.8 million cubic meters, the company said in
a statement.

Gas sales declined 13.3% to 988 mcm.

Gas consumption declined 15.3% to 339.4 mcm for households, 51.5%
to 103.1 mcm for the power generation sector and rose 2.8% to 230.9
mcm for natural gas automotive filling stations. Gas consumption in
industry also increased, by 4.7% to 188.6 mcm.

Natural gas deliveries to Armenia declined 19.7% to 1.809 bcm in 2009.

Armenia buys most of its gas from Russia, at a price of $180 per
1,000 cubic meters. Since mid-2009 Armenia has swapped electricity
for small volumes of gas from Iran.

Gazprom (RTS: GAZP) owns 80% of Armrosgazprom and the Armenian
government has 20%.
